I’ve been wearing the wrong size bra ever since I can remember, and I’m sure you have been too. Let me start this post off by saying that cup size does not define you!! Literally, cup size does not truly define or measure the size of your breast. For example, I’m a 30C, and I have smaller breasts. Someone who is a 28D may have the same size breasts as me. If you go to a plastic surgeon and say “I want a C cup,” he isn’t going to give you a C cup implant because that is not a measurement. Now that you understand that, let’s move on!
The measurement you should really be looking at is the number in front of the cup size– band size. It usually ranges in even numbers 28+. This measurement will give you a good place to start when finding a proper fitting bra.

Tips for Finding the Right Bra Size
I don’t want to spoil the whole video, but these are some of the key takeaways!
- Band size is MORE IMPORTANT to pay attention to than cup size
- Cup size regardless of letter is about the same across the different band sizes: 34A = 32B = 30C = 28D
- Try different styles to find what fits your body shape best
- Make sure you are on the loosest hook when trying on your bra
